Located in Himachal Pradesh\u2019s Kullu Valley, it draws travellers eager to witness snowfall, enjoy snow sports, or savour Himalayan serenity.<!--more--> Snowfall in Manali usually begins in late December and lasts through February, with mid-December to late February offering the most consistent coverage. Nearby Solang Valley, Gulaba, and Rohtang Pass become the perfect playground for skiing, snowboarding, and sledging.<br \/><\/br>Whether you seek adventure or peaceful moments amid snowy landscapes, Manali in winter offers a magical escape where every snowflake adds to the town\u2019s timeless charm. Solang Valley<\/h3>\n<div><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-303695\" src=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Solang-Valley.jpg\" alt=\"Solang Valley in Manali featuring snow-covered slopes and adventure activities.\" width=\"850\" height=\"425\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Solang-Valley.jpg 850w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Solang-Valley-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Solang-Valley-768x384.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Solang-Valley-120x60.jpg 120w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 850px) 100vw, 850px\" \/><\/div>\n<p><a class=\"imagesource-link\" href=\"https:\/\/www.shutterstock.com\/image-photo\/indian-paradise-solang-valley-manali-1653595060\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Photo: Rohit_Gupta \/ Shutterstock<\/a><\/p>\n<p>About 13 km from Manali, Solang Valley is the ultimate winter playground. Known for its wide, snow-covered slopes and stunning mountain backdrop, it is a favourite among adventure enthusiasts. Skiing, snowboarding, and sledging are available for all skill levels, with rental shops and instructors nearby.<br \/>\nThe Solang Ropeway offers panoramic views of snow-draped peaks, while wide open fields provide endless fun for snowball fights or family excursions. The valley\u2019s accessibility and lively atmosphere make it one of the most sought-after snow destinations.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Major Attractions:<\/strong> Solang Ropeway, Atal Tunnel view points, snow-capped Himalayan ridges<br \/>\n<strong>Activities To Enjoy:<\/strong> Skiing, snowboarding, sledging, cable car rides, snowball fights<\/p>\n<h3>3. Gulaba<\/h3>\n<div><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-303694\" src=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Gulaba.jpg\" alt=\"Gulaba in Manali showcasing snow-covered peaks and clear blue skies during winter\" width=\"850\" height=\"425\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Gulaba.jpg 850w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Gulaba-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Gulaba-768x384.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Gulaba-120x60.jpg 120w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 850px) 100vw, 850px\" \/><\/div>\n<p><a class=\"imagesource-link\" href=\"https:\/\/www.shutterstock.com\/image-photo\/beautiful-mountain-view-gulaba-manali-himachal-1451966336\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Photo: Creativecouplestudio \/ Shutterstock<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Nestled 20 km from Manali, Gulaba is a quieter, scenic alternative to Solang. The area receives snow early in the season, turning pine forests and meadows into pristine white landscapes. It offers panoramic views of surrounding valleys and is easily accessible even when Rohtang Pass is closed. Gulaba is very ideal for calm snow experiences, short snow treks, or leisurely walks.<br \/>\nTravellers can also enjoy sledging, photography, and picnicking amidst snow-covered landscapes, making it a perfect stop for families and offbeat explorers alike.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Major Attractions:<\/strong> Gulaba view point, bhrigu lake trek, skiing, snowboarding, sledding<br \/>\n<strong>Activities To Enjoy:<\/strong> Forest treks, sledging, photography, snow picnics<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: center;\"><strong>Suggested Read:<\/strong> <a href=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/places-to-visit-in-manali-in-december\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Places To Visit In Manali In December<\/a><\/p>\n<h3>4. Rohtang Pass<\/h3>\n<div><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-303692\" src=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Rohtang-Pass.jpg\" alt=\"Scenic mountain road winding through rocky terrain en route to Rohtang Pass\" width=\"850\" height=\"425\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Rohtang-Pass.jpg 850w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Rohtang-Pass-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Rohtang-Pass-768x384.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Rohtang-Pass-120x60.jpg 120w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 850px) 100vw, 850px\" \/><\/div>\n<p><a class=\"imagesource-link\" href=\"https:\/\/www.shutterstock.com\/image-photo\/mesmerizing-view-enroute-rohtang-pass-on-552008857\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Photo: Amit kg \/ Shutterstock<\/a><\/p>\n<p>At 3,978 meters, Rohtang Pass is the ultimate destination for snow lovers. Surrounded by glaciers and towering Himalayan peaks, the pass offers expansive snowfields and unparalleled winter vistas. Although it closes by late October and reopens around May, the approach regions like Marhi allow visitors to experience deep snow safely. Rohtang is perfect for adventure seekers wanting snow trekking, and ice climbing. Even a short visit lets travellers witness the raw grandeur of best snowfall in Manali.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Major Attractions:<\/strong> Glaciers, snowfields, panoramic Himalayan peaks<br \/>\n<strong>Activities To Enjoy:<\/strong> Snow trekking, ice climbing<\/p>\n<h3>5. Skiing &amp; Snowboarding<\/h3>\n<div><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-303689\" src=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Skiing-Snowboarding.jpg\" alt=\"An image of a skier carving down challenging slopes at a snow mountain\" width=\"850\" height=\"425\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Skiing-Snowboarding.jpg 850w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Skiing-Snowboarding-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Skiing-Snowboarding-768x384.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Skiing-Snowboarding-120x60.jpg 120w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 850px) 100vw, 850px\" \/><\/div>\n<p><a class=\"imagesource-link\" href=\"https:\/\/www.shutterstock.com\/image-photo\/expert-skier-on-slopes-grandvalira-andorra-2437904541\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Photo: martin SC photo \/ Shutterstock \/ Image For Representation Only<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Solang Valley is the most popular and accessible location for skiing and snowboarding, catering to beginners, intermediates, and even advanced enthusiasts. Local operators rent skis, snowboards, boots, and protective gear, and offer trained instructors for guided lessons. Smaller slopes near Gulaba or Dhundi open as snow depth builds, providing safe, less crowded areas for fun runs. Consistent snow cover between December and February ensures an ideal environment for learning and improving skills.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Average Cost:<\/strong> \u20b91,200 &#8211; 2,500 per person per hour (including basic equipment rental)<\/p>\n<h3>2. Snow Trekking \/ Snowshoe Walks<\/h3>\n<div><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-303693\" src=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Snow-Trekking.jpg\" alt=\"An image of group of four young people with backpacks walking on a forest trail.\" width=\"850\" height=\"425\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Snow-Trekking.jpg 850w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Snow-Trekking-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Snow-Trekking-768x384.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Snow-Trekking-120x60.jpg 120w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 850px) 100vw, 850px\" \/><\/div>\n<p><a class=\"imagesource-link\" href=\"https:\/\/www.shutterstock.com\/image-photo\/unrecognizable-group-four-young-people-wearing-2147783351\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Photo: Pressmaster \/ Shutterstock \/ Image For Representation Only<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Snow trekking and snowshoe walks are ideal for experiencing the quiet beauty of snow-covered valleys. Areas around Gulaba, Marhi, and, when accessible, parts of the Gulaba &#8211; Rohtang route offer gentle treks suitable for beginners and intermediate walkers. Using snowshoes or crampons prevents slipping on ice or compacted snow. Travelling with a local guide is strongly recommended, as they know safe paths, avalanche-prone zones, and proper acclimatisation techniques for high-altitude winter trekking.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Average Cost:<\/strong> \u20b91,500 &#8211; 7,500 per person, depending on duration and inclusions<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: center;\"><strong>Suggested Read:<\/strong> <a href=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/things-to-do-in-manali\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Unforgettable Things To Do In Manali For Your Next Crazy Trip<\/a><\/p>\n<h3>3. Ice Climbing \/ Glacier Walks (Advanced)<\/h3>\n<div><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-303690\" src=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Ice-Climbing.jpg\" alt=\"Mountain climber ascending a steep, narrow snow ridge amid snowy alpine peak\" width=\"850\" height=\"425\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Ice-Climbing.jpg 850w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Ice-Climbing-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Ice-Climbing-768x384.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Ice-Climbing-120x60.jpg 120w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 850px) 100vw, 850px\" \/><\/div>\n<p><a class=\"imagesource-link\" href=\"https:\/\/www.shutterstock.com\/image-photo\/mountain-climber-on-steep-narrow-snow-2244009973\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Photo: Jan Nedbal \/ Shutterstock \/ Image For Representation Only<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Ice climbing and glacier walking are extreme snow activities suited only for experienced climbers with proper equipment, including crampons, ropes, harnesses, and helmets. These are generally available near higher-altitude zones, such as Rohtang Pass or certain glaciers around Marhi and Solang, when conditions permit. Guided excursions with local experts are essential to navigate deep cracks, unstable ice, and avalanche-prone areas safely. These activities provide challenging adventure and unique access to untouched Himalayan ice formations.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Average Cost:<\/strong> \u20b925,000 &#8211; 60,000 per person, depending on the course duration, location, and inclusions<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: center;\"><strong>Suggested Read:<\/strong> <a href=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/things-to-do-in-manali-in-december\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Things To Do In Manali In December<\/a><\/p>\n<h2>Quick Info About Guides &amp; Rentals in Manali<\/h2>\n<div><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ignnone size-full wp-image-303699\" src=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Quick-Info-About-Guides-Rentals-in-Manali.jpg\" alt=\"Wooden Scrabble tiles spelling 'guide' on a wooden surface with scattered letters.\" width=\"850\" height=\"425\" srcset=\"https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Quick-Info-About-Guides-Rentals-in-Manali.jpg 850w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Quick-Info-About-Guides-Rentals-in-Manali-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Quick-Info-About-Guides-Rentals-in-Manali-768x384.jpg 768w, https:\/\/blog-img-dev.s3.ap-south-1.amazonaws.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/10\/Quick-Info-About-Guides-Rentals-in-Manali-120x60.jpg 120w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 850px) 100vw, 850px\" \/><\/div>\n<p><a class=\"imagesource-link\" href=\"https:\/\/www.pexels.com\/photo\/scrabble-tiles-spelling-guide-on-wooden-surface-30917904\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">Photo: Markus Winkler \/ Pexels \/ Image For Representation Only<\/a><\/p>\n<p>Most snow gear rentals and guided services are concentrated in Solang Valley, Old Manali, and around the main town. Dress Appropriately<\/strong><br \/>\nWear thermal layers, a fleece or wool mid-layer, and a waterproof jacket to stay insulated. Snow boots, gloves, and woollen caps are essential. Avoid cotton fabrics, as they retain moisture and make you colder.<\/p>\n<p><strong>2. Essentials To Carry<\/strong><br \/>\nKeep sunglasses, sunscreen, and lip balm handy to protect against harsh winter glare. Keep a thermos filled with warm water to stay hydrated, as dry winter air can dehydrate faster than you realise. A small first-aid kit with altitude medications is also recommended for longer excursions.<\/p>\n<p><strong>3. Confirmation About Road Conditions<\/strong><br \/>\nMountain roads can change quickly during snowfall. Always check route conditions before heading to Solang Valley, Gulaba, or the Atal Tunnel. Rohtang Pass stays closed from late October to May, but Marhi and Gulaba usually remain open. For daily updates, consult local tourism offices or hotel staff.<\/p>\n<p><strong>4. Drive Carefully<\/strong><br \/>\nDriving in snow requires caution and steady control. Use a 4\u00d74 vehicle, maintain slow speeds, and avoid sudden brakes or sharp turns. Tyre chains may be needed during heavy snowfall, especially towards Solang and Marhi. Visibility drops in fog or after sunset, so drive only in daylight and park in open, clear areas.<\/p>\n<p><strong>5. Permits And Local Guidelines<\/strong><br \/>\nAreas beyond Gulaba, including routes towards Rohtang Pass or restricted zones, often require online permits based on vehicle type and route. These are issued under Himachal\u2019s green tax rules and can be obtained through official portals or local offices. Always carry ID and a printed permit to avoid issues at checkpoints.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: center;\"><strong>Suggested Read:<\/strong> <a href=\"https:\/\/tripxl.com\/blog\/things-to-do-in-manali-with-family\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Things To Do In Manali With Family On Your Next Trip To The Hills<\/a><\/p>\n<p><em>You can experience the magic of snowfall in Manali with TripXL.
